These photos show a well-organized mechanic’s toolbox. Here are the names of the tools and their common uses.
First Drawer

* Phillips screwdrivers – Tighten or loosen Phillips (cross-head) screws.
* Flat-head screwdrivers – Tighten or loosen slotted screws.
* Stubby screwdrivers (blue and red handles) – Used in tight spaces where a normal screwdriver won’t fit.
* Precision screwdrivers – For very small screws in electrical or delicate work.
* Trim clip removers / fork tools (wooden handles) – Remove door clips, trim panels, and plastic fasteners.
* Scraper / gasket scraper – Removes old gaskets, sealant, paint, or adhesive.
* Diagonal cutting pliers – Cut wire, cable ties, and small pins.
* Needle-nose pliers – Grip, bend, or pull small objects and wires.
* Slip-joint / groove-joint pliers (water pump pliers) – Grip pipes, nuts, and irregular shapes.
* Locking pliers (Vise-Grips) – Clamp tightly onto parts for holding or turning.
* Socket extensions – Extend the reach of a ratchet to access recessed fasteners.
* Ratchet handle – Drives sockets to tighten or loosen nuts and bolts.
* Impact wrench (air/pneumatic) – Quickly removes or installs nuts and bolts using compressed air.
* Cold chisel (blue handle) – Cuts or chips metal.
* Steel ruler – Measures lengths and checks straightness.
* Digital torque adapter (green tool) – Measures applied torque to ensure bolts are tightened to specification.
* Deep sockets (red holders) – Used on long bolts or protruding studs.
Second Drawer

* Combination wrenches (open-end/box-end) – Tighten or loosen hex nuts and bolts.
* Ratcheting combination wrenches – Allow continuous turning without removing the wrench from the fastener.
* Offset ring spanners – Reach nuts and bolts in recessed or obstructed areas.
* Large ring spanners (22 mm, 24 mm, etc.) – For larger fasteners.
* Deep impact sockets – Heavy-duty sockets for use with impact tools.
* Standard sockets – Used with a ratchet for general tightening and loosening.
* Large box-end wrench (left side) – Used on large nuts and fittings.
This toolbox contains the essential hand tools commonly used for automotive maintenance and repair, including engine work, suspension, brakes, electrical repairs, and general mechanical servicing.
